What happened
Bloom Energy (BE) stock has risen roughly 30% since its July 28 earnings release and was trading at $280.76 on Thursday as hyperscalers accelerate on-site hydrogen fuel-cell deployments for AI data centers. Record Q2 2026 revenue of $1.07 billion came in 165% above a year ago, and adjusted earnings of $0.78 per share were nearly double analyst estimates of $0.41. Bloom then raised its 2026 revenue forecast to $3.9–$4.2 billion and disclosed that every major U.S. hyperscaler has validated its fuel-cell systems for their AI data centers. The stock, up 222% year-to-date, will enter the S&P 500 on September 21.
Why it matters
Bloom Energy's surge highlights a growing divide in clean energy: while solar and wind stocks have been pressured by rising interest rates, companies supplying on-site power directly to AI data centers are thriving. Hydrogen fuel cells deliver steady electricity around the clock and can be installed on-site, letting data centers bypass months-long waits for new grid connections. Long-term supply contracts give Bloom a more predictable revenue backlog than peers, partly shielding it from the rate-driven valuation compression hitting solar and wind rivals.
